Step 1
In a small bowl, combine 2 teaspoons of salt, 1 teaspoon each of black pepper, paprika, ground ginger, and garlic powder to create the spice rub, then rub it evenly over the entire 3-4 pound pork loin.
Step 2
Heat 1 tablespoon of ol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at and sear the pork on all sides until browned, about 2-3 minutes per side. Remove from the skillet and set aside.
Step 3
Open a 20-ounce can of pineapple chunks, draining and reserving the juice. In a medium bowl, mix the juice with 1/2 cup soy sauce, 2 tablespoons ginger paste, 1 cup diced sweet onion, and 4 cloves minced garlic to create the pineapple sauce.
Step 4
Place the seared pork loin in the slow cooker, pour the pineapple sauce over it, and scatter the pineapple chunks around. Cover and cook on low for 6 hours or high for 4 hours until tender.
Step 5
Remove the pork and set aside. In a small bowl, mix 2 tablespoons of cornstarch with 2 tablespoons of water until smooth, then stir into the slow cooker liquid. Cook on high for 15-20 minutes until thickened.
Step 6
Return the pork to the slow cooker to reheat, then shred with two forks or slice into thick pieces. Serve over rice, drizzled with sauce and pineapple chunks, and garnish with sliced green onions. Enjoy!
